Carotino to ship fifth biodiesel batch to Europe

10 October 2006 08:59  [Source: ICIS news]

SINGAPORE (ICIS news)--Carotino, a subsidiary of Malaysian palm oil producer JC Chang Group, will be exporting its fifth batch of biodiesel to Europe, a company official said on Tuesday.

It saw its first batch of exports to Europe in end-July and planned to ship two more batches there in mid-October, he said.

The company official added that the export capacity varies between 1,000-2,000 tonnes and that regular grade biodiesel is priced at $720/tonne FOB.

Carotino is able to export to Europe due to its ability to produce winter grade palm biodiesel, which is able to withstand lower temperatures in the region.

ICIS news earlier reported that Carotino’s second biodiesel unit in Pasir Gudang Port, Johor is to be completed in the third quarter of 2007, and that its first unit has already begun production in July this year.
